Pellagra and Vitamin B3 (Niacin) Deficiency

Overview

  • Pellagra is the classic deficiency disease resulting from a severe shortage of niacin (Vitamin B3), or its precursor amino acid tryptophan.
  • The condition historically manifests through the classic "Four Ds", which reflect systemic metabolic and cellular dysfunction.

The Classic "Four Ds" of Pellagra

  • Dermatitis: A characteristic, symmetrical, pigmented skin rash (especially in areas exposed to sunlight, known as Casal's necklace).
  • Diarrhea: Caused by severe inflammation and damage to the mucous membranes of the gastrointestinal tract.
  • Dementia: Neurological and psychological symptoms, including confusion, anxiety, fatigue, depression, insomnia, and eventually cognitive decline.
  • Death: The ultimate outcome if the severe metabolic and systemic breakdown is left untreated.

Underlying Biochemical Role

  • Niacin is essential for the formation of coenzymes NAD (nicotinamide adenine dinucleotide) and NADP (nicotinamide adenine dinucleotide phosphate).
  • These coenzymes are critical for hundreds of enzymatic reactions involved in energy metabolism, DNA repair, and cellular detoxification.
  • Without adequate B3, high-energy tissues (like the skin, gastrointestinal tract, and brain) fail to function properly, leading to the multisystem failure seen in pellagra.

Nutritional and Dietary Context

  • Commonly observed in populations where maize (corn) is the primary dietary staple, as the niacin in corn is naturally bound and poorly absorbed unless treated with an alkaline solution (nixtamalization).
  • Can also be secondary to conditions that impair absorption or tryptophan conversion, such as chronic alcoholism, prolonged malabsorption syndromes, or specific metabolic disorders like Hartnup disease.
